Whose son is Duan Yu?

Duan Yu is Duan Yanqing’s son.

Duan Yu, one of the male protagonists in Jin Yong's martial arts novel "The Eight Parts of the Dragon", is the eldest son of Duan Zhengchun, the southern king of Dali Kingdom (actually the son of Duan Yanqing and Dao Baifeng).

Duan Yanqing was originally the crown prince of Dali. He was persecuted by traitorous officials and escaped from the palace. Later, he was besieged by powerful enemies, his face was completely disfigured, his legs were disabled, and he could only communicate in ventriloquism. He originally wanted to seek death, but because of his romantic relationship with Dao Baifeng, he regained his faith. After recovering from his injuries, he took crazy revenge on those who had hunted him back then. Because of his cruel methods, he won the title of "Full of Evil" and became the first of the "Four Evil Men".
